The Chapel is a live music venue in the heart of San Francisco's Mission District.
Originally built in 1914 as a mortuary, the beautiful Chapel with its 40-foot high arched ceiling has been converted to a music venue with mezzanine, while the rest of the building has been remodeled to hold our sister restaurant, Curio, which includes an outdoor dining patio.
